Located on Edison Street in the heart of Santa Ynez, ForFriends Inn is an 8-room bed & breakfast centered around a beautiful Craftsman-style main house. My wife and I spent two nights there during late February 2025. We were in the Brick Barn room, which I understand is the smallest room at the Inn. It was, however, beautifully appointed and definitely spacious enough for my wife and me. The king bed was extremely comfortable, there was a large walk-in closet, and a huge bathroom with an impressive shower. Everything in the room (lights, heater, air conditioner, wireless Internet, flat screen television, etc.) worked the way it was supposed to. The only downside was that there were no USB ports, so if you can’t do without your electronic devices, be sure to bring your own wall chargers. Among the highlights of our stay were the delightful breakfasts. Every morning you have a choice between bacon and eggs and the daily special. On the two mornings we were there the specials were avocado toast and breakfast tacos. Their wine and charcuterie happy hour was also fun; one evening, Dave (the owner) brought his guitar and performed live music for the guests. Everyone who worked there went out of their way to make us feel welcome and comfortable. We couldn’t have imagined a better experience, so we are delighted to give ForFriends Inn our highest recommendation.
